Laid back-to-basics folk-pop with a delightful melancholic sentiment, lonely strings and a lilting alt-country twang.

Scott Cooper writes and plays laid back-to-basics folky pop music that's firmly rooted in a love and appreciation of life’s tiniest and oft-missed details. As the adage goes, take care of the small details, the big ones will take care of themselves.
Tiny Increments is Scott Cooper's third full-length record (debut "Strumming" 2002, "Popfizz" 2004), and his first with an outside producer (national touring artist/friend Rob Szabo).
↓ more ↓Wisely, a band was assembled from friends and respected local musicians, well-known and admired for their ego-less "song-first" approach to music: Adam Warner (Justin Rutledge), Alex McMaster (A Northern Chorus), Dean Drouillard (Howie Beck), Bryden Baird (Feist, Hayden), Caroline Brooks (Good Lovelies), Christine Bougie (Amy Millan), Steve Strongman (Tal Bachman),
and of course, producer Rob Szabo. The album was mixed by Cooper, Szabo, and Michael Chambers (Golden Dogs), and lovingly mastered by J.J. Golden (Calexico) in sunny Ventura, CA.
Tiny Increments features 11 catchy, sun-kissed tunes, with once accessible surfaces worn raw by bare-bones accompaniment and a rugged alt-country twang. The songs are honest and direct, featuring the kind of arrangements and lyrical concepts you could write on the back of matchbooks. Patience and repeat listens, however, reveal an unexpected depth and delightful melancholic sentiment. Tiny Increments balances itself on the head of a pin, teetering between heartache and hope, leaving you to wonder which direction it will all topple. The answer of course, is always hope.
